Top Overnight News
The top US commander for the Middle East said that American forces have cleared Iranian mines from the Strait of Hormuz, after Washington’s allies expressed doubts about similar claims by President Donald Trump.
Qatar's prime minister visited Tehran on Thursday in an effort to revive stalled diplomacy six months into the war, as U.S. President Donald Trump said Washington was not currently talking to Iran. RTRS
Venezuela is considering whether it should quit OPEC, according to people familiar with the matter, potentially delivering a fresh blow to the oil cartel it helped create more than six decades ago. BBG
Jackson Hole Preview: Warsh to speak at 10am & GS econ expects him to reiterate his commitment to the 2% inflation target, expand on the rationale behind his approach to Fed communication and offer thoughts on some bigger picture topics such as productivity growth or shocks to the global economy that he alluded to at his last press conference. He's likely to acknowledge the better recent inflation news but is unlikely to provide any policy guidance. Full Preview here
Howard Lutnick accused Canada of scuttling trade talks by adding last-minute demands, saying PM Mark Carney had political incentives to kill an emerging deal. BBG
A federal judge issued a temporary restraining order that prevents the Postal Service from inserting itself into the election process while litigation continues: NBC
Nippon Life Insurance Co., Japan’s largest life insurer, said it is open to becoming a net buyer of government bonds next fiscal year as it finds current interest rates attractive. BBG
Japan spent a record $96.4 billion over the past month to support the yen, underscoring the authorities’ willingness to deploy increasingly aggressive tactics to put a floor under the currency. BBG
Tokyo’s key inflation gauge accelerated for a third month even as the government took steps to reduce energy costs, bolstering the case for another Bank of Japan interest-rate increase as market expectations mount for a move in September. RTRS
Spanish inflation surged to 4.5% in August, more than double the ECB’s target, while France’s 2.7% reading exceeded expectations, strengthening the case for a rate increase next month. BBG
US President Trump's administration is mulling a 500mln gallon boost to 2027 biofuel quotas to offset exemptions
